Sake to Joushi to Amai Kiss

Complete | honjou rie | 2019 released

Momose enters his father's company, hoping to get a good-looking female superior. Instead, he gets the average looking and male Nishina. However, through going out to drink and eat together, Nishina taking care of Momose when he's drunk, discovering they like the same video game and learning about the reason behind Nishina's position in the company, Momose falls in love with his boss and is determined to seduce the older man and love him for as long as they both shall live.

Kobamanai Otoko

Ongoing | mitsuki emi | 2019 released

I don't know what to rate this.. it's quite weird. Kurose Nozomi is investigating Diet member Nakata on the grounds of a possible affair. However, the only person the politician seems to spend an inordinate amount of time with is Shiraishi Ritsu, the concierge of the Skyward Hotel, known for being "a man who can't say no" (in other words, he's extremely competent at his job and there is almost nothing he can't seem to make happen). This is troublesome as Shiraishi also doubles as Ri-chan, Kurose's assistant and crush. Kurose does not want Shiraishi to be having an affair with the older politician as he wants to keep the young man all to himself. -WARNING: SPOILERS AHEAD- During a stake-out, waiting to corner Nakata-san's secretary in the Skyward Hotel parking garage, Kurose questions Shiraishi about Nakata-san and outright asks Shiraishi if he would sleep with Kurose if Kurose if he were to guest to. Shiraishi responds in kind saying he'd do anything Kurose asks. Whilst Kurose and Shiraishi are having sex in the car they were using for their stake-out, Nakata-san's secretary walks into the garage and hears them going at it. He interrupts our protagonists by yelling at them that carsex is a crime, Kurose tell him to shut up as it is difficult for a gay couple to find a nice place. The secretary then tells Kurose to talk to the concierge at the hotel (who just got his asshole rearranged on the back seat of the very same car), since he would be able to fix something for a gay couple seeing as the concierge is gay himself and very much in love with someone he thinks unattainable, which is causing trouble for the secretary as Nakata-san consoles the concierge on his love troubles almost nightly. This is when Kurose realizes Ri-chan is very much in love with him and their attraction is very much mutual. After that rollercoster of a first chapter, they spend more time fucking at Shiraishi's place.
